Chip and Joanna Gaines Helped This Couple Adopt a Child With Down Syndrome
With the help of Chip and Joanna Gaines, one Missouri couple is able to adopt the missing piece of their family: A 2-year-old boy from China who has Down syndrome. Jason and Melinda Simmons were just two of a handful of recipients of Chip’s annual Chipstarter fundraiser.
With the donation of $16,203, the parents are able to complete their adoption and finally welcome their son, Ezra James, into their lives.
“Well, friends, we’ve been sitting on a pretty big secret for a while,” Melinda reveals. “We are humbled and still in shock by the events of this past weekend! With this donation, our adoption is fully funded!”
An ecstatic Jason took to his Instagram to recount the exciting news.
“We submitted a two-minute long video—along with 3,500 other people—describing our ‘big dream,’ the dream to bring our boy home from China. A few weeks later, Melinda got a phone call from Chip…and he let her know that we were finalists,” the dad explains. “Chip flew Melinda and I to Waco this weekend for Silobration, and Friday night he funded our dream, along with five other dreamers and six more dreamers on Saturday night! We are still in shock!”
“We started the adoption process in March with nothing, and now seven months later, God has provided $36,000 to bring our boy home,” the overjoyed father shares.
“This adoption journey has been one crazy roller coaster ride, that’s for sure! We can’t wait to get our hands on our boy,” Melinda exclaims.
The couple first shared news of their plan to adopt back in March.
